Getting There

  • Walking

    If you're in the central Sandton area, start at the Sandton City Shopping Centre. Exit the mall and head towards the Sandton Gautrain Station. Walk along Rivonia Road towards the north until you reach the intersection with 9th Road. Take a left onto 9th Road. Continue walking straight for approximately 1 kilometer, and you will see the Gardens of St Christopher on your right at 82 9th Rd, Hyde Park.

  • Public Transport - Gautrain

    From any central location in Sandton, head to the Sandton Gautrain Station. Purchase a ticket to the Rosebank Station (approximately R17). Board the train heading towards Rosebank and disembark at the second stop. Exit the station and take a left onto Cradock Avenue, then continue until you reach 9th Road. Turn right onto 9th Road and walk for about 500 meters to reach Gardens of St Christopher at 82 9th Rd, Hyde Park.

  • Public Transport - Taxi or Ride-Hailing Service

    Use a local taxi or a ride-hailing service like Uber or Bolt. Simply enter 'Gardens of St Christopher' or the address '82 9th Rd, Hyde Park, Sandton, 2196' in the app. The fare will vary depending on your starting location but expect to pay around R50 to R100 from various points within Sandton. The drivers will take you directly to the destination.

The Gardens of St Christopher is a beautiful garden oasis located in the upscale suburb of Hyde Park, Sandton. This enchanting destination is a true testament to nature's beauty, featuring an impressive array of flora and fauna that showcases the region's rich biodiversity. As you wander through the well-maintained pathways, you will be greeted by vibrant flowers, towering trees, and tranquil water features that enhance the sense of peace and serenity throughout the garden. The expertly landscaped grounds are ideal for leisurely strolls, providing ample opportunities for visitors to relax and appreciate the natural beauty that surrounds them. In addition to its stunning landscapes, the Gardens of St Christopher is also a popular spot for tourists seeking a serene environment to escape the hustle and bustle of city life. Families, couples, and solo travelers will find this location to be perfect for picnics, photography, or simply unwinding amidst the captivating scenery.
